Options for Sewer Line Repair


It’s not surprising that homeowners rarely think about their sewer lines until a problem develops. Sewer lines last for many years but like all plumbing components, age and wear and tear takes a toll. At some point, repair or replacement will be required.



There are two common options for sewer line repair - traditional excavation and trenchless methods.



Traditional sewer line repair is often labor-intensive, time-consuming and expensive. It can take many hours to just dig the trench along a buried pipe that needs to be repaired or replaced. After completing repairs, it then takes several hours to rebury the pipe. Depending on the situation, sewer line replacement can take several days to complete.



Today’s trenchless technology offers a faster, less expensive, and environmentally friendly way to repair or replace damaged sewer lines. Trenchless technology has been around for several decades but many homeowners are still unfamiliar with this option.



With trenchless technology, trained technicians can perform repairs through a minimally invasive process that avoids excavation. Trenchless technology has evolved to the point where many plumbing companies (including Simply Green Plumbing, Sewer & Rooter) are now offering this option to both residential and commercial customers.


Advantages of Trenchless Sewer Lines and Repair


  • Requires Less Time. With trenchless repair, less time is spent digging which means repairs can be made quicker. A repair that could take several days with conventional methods is often completed in a single day.


  • Preserves Landscaping. Many homes and businesses have sewer lines running under beautiful and expensive landscaping. Digging up sewer lines can ruin yards which can be costly to repair. Trenchless repair only requires one or two small holes to reach the sewer lines, usually at the entrance and exit of the pipes, reducing damage to landscaping.


  • Environmentally Friendly. An underground plumbing system is a web of water, sewage and gas lines. Trenchless pipe repair allows technicians to complete the job in a streamlined approach with no risk of hitting another line and releasing chemicals or raw sewage into the environment.


  • Cost-Effective. Sewer line repairs and replacements are usually the most expensive plumbing problems homeowners face. With trenchless methods, less labor is required which reduces the total cost of sewer and pipe repairs. In addition, landscaping and outdoor features aren’t damaged, further reducing the total cost of repairs.


  • Long-Lasting Repairs. Repairing sewers using trenchless techniques is just as effective as traditional methods. The use of cured-in-place liners and seamless PVC piping are long-lasting solutions. PVC doesn’t suffer from rust or corrosion and can easily last up to 100 years. Trenchless repairs meet all plumbing industry standards.


  • Better Function. In addition to lasting longer and needing fewer future repairs, trenchless repairs often improve the function of a sewer system. Pipe liners can increase flow capacity and new piping installed using trenchless methods can be larger than previous pipes, which also adds more flow capacity.


  • Types of Trenchless Pipe Repair


  • Cured-in-Place Pipe (CIPP) Lining. With this type of repair, a plumber inserts an inflatable tube covered in epoxy into a sewer line. From there, the tube is inflated, pressing against the existing sewer line. While it’s up against the existing pipe, the epoxy cures and hardens, repairing the leak. The inflatable tube is then removed and the sewer line is repaired.


  • Pipe Bursting. Pipe bursting is used to replace a damaged sewer line without the need for invasive trenching. Technicians feed a cone-shaped bit through the existing pipe and destroy the pipe while immediately replacing it with a new one.


  • Pipe Coating. This process involves applying epoxy to the inside of a drain to repair small cracks and holes and protect the pipe from further corrosion. Through the use of a pump and a flexible tube, a pipe coating machine pushes epoxy through the tube into a drain while rotating brushes apply the resin. The epoxy is durable and designed to last for more than 50 years.
